What do the new Title IX regulations do?
According to a press release from the Department of Education, the new Title IX regulations include:
– Protect against all sexual harassment and discrimination. The final rule protects all students and employees from all gender discrimination prohibited by Title IX, including restoring and strengthening full protections against sexual assault and other sexual harassment. This rule clarifies the steps schools must take to protect students, employees, and applicants from discrimination based on pregnancy or related medical conditions. And these rules protect against discrimination based on sexual stereotypes, sexual orientation, gender identity, and gender characteristics.

– Encourage accountability and fairness. The final rule strengthens accountability by requiring schools to take immediate and effective action to end gender discrimination in their educational programs or activities, prevent its recurrence, and address its effects. The final rule requires schools to respond promptly to all gender discrimination complaints through a fair, transparent, and credible process that includes trained, unbiased decision-makers to evaluate all relevant and inadmissible evidence.
– Empower and support students and families. The final rule protects students, employees, and others who exercise their Title IX rights from retaliation. This rule requires schools to communicate anti-discrimination policies and procedures to all students, staff, and other participants in educational programs to ensure that students and families understand their rights. This rule supports the rights of parents and guardians to act on behalf of their children in primary and secondary schools. And the rule protects student privacy by prohibiting schools from disclosing personally identifiable information, with limited exceptions.
